Transaction e8129c02c25dbfd909356c71606108c90b4f925e864ec18be2085b302d410229

1 Input
2 Outputs
  • e8129c02c25dbfd909356c71606108c90b4f925e864ec18be2085b302d410229:0
  • value  74190979
    address  16iGvxJU7AiPhSTswjURSbzysXeCFydQoW
  • e8129c02c25dbfd909356c71606108c90b4f925e864ec18be2085b302d410229:1
  • value  1563320
    address  1KKFDnw5RED5w8Q5Dx24y7HZK625R2KvTc